Transaction 85e6a2d0e9d9004051898bf3f30c633488bad686cf84f84f71996ac650ad4066
1 Input
1 Output
-
85e6a2d0e9d9004051898bf3f30c633488bad686cf84f84f71996ac650ad4066:0
- value
- 149156
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ff4a2db555c69fdd8c948283d61a7eba5c0f12a0
- address
- bc1qla9zmd24c60amry5s2pavxn7hfwq7y4qdupc2z